Passo a passo: Criando um comando de Menu usando o modelo de pacote de Visual Studio
O modelo de projeto do pacote de Visual Studio cria um VSPackage básico. O modelo pode adicionar código para criar um comando de menu ou uma janela de ferramenta.
Pré-requisitos
Para concluir este passo a passo, você deve instalar o SDL do Visual Studio 2010.
Dica
Para obter mais informações sobre o SDK de Visual Studio, consulte Ampliando a visão geral de Visual Studio.Para descobrir como fazer o download do SDK do Visual Studio, consulte Visual Studio extensibilidade Developer Center no site do MSDN.
Locais para o modelo de projeto de pacote de Visual Studio
O modelo de projeto do pacote de Visual Studio está disponível nos seguintes locais do Novo projeto caixa de diálogo:
Em Visual Basic extensibilidade. Por padrão, o idioma do projeto é Visual Basic.
Em C# extensibilidade. Por padrão, o idioma do projeto, é C#.
Em outra extensibilidade de tipos de projeto. Por padrão, o idioma do projeto é C++.
Para criar um VSPackage usando o modelo de projeto do pacote de Visual Studio
Selecione o modelo de projeto do pacote de Visual Studio. No nome na caixa, digite um nome para a solução e, em seguida, clique em OK.
Sobre o Select a Programming Language de página, selecione Visual C# ou Visual Basic. Que o modelo para gerar um arquivo de key.snk para assinar o assembly. Como alternativa, clique em Procurar para selecionar seu próprio arquivo de chave. O modelo faz uma cópia de seu arquivo de chave e nomes de key.snk.
Sobre o Informações básicas de VSPackage especifique detalhes sobre sua VSPackage.
Clique em próximo para especificar opções de pacote para seu VSPackage.
Selecione o Comando de Menu opção para criar um comando para o seu VSPackage. O novo comando é colocado na parte superior do Ferramentas menu. Quando o Comando de Menu opção for selecionada, o Opções de comando página é exibida após você clicar em próximo.
No Nome do comando , digite um nome para o novo comando.
Se posteriormente você desejar hospedar o comando como um botão na barra de ferramentas, esse nome também é usado como dica de ferramenta do botão.
No ID do comando caixa, digite a ID de comando para o comando.
O comando ID é o nome de uma constante que representa este comando no código gerado.
Clique em próximo para selecionar opções de projeto de teste.
Opcionalmente, selecione O projeto de teste de integração e O projeto de teste de unidade para criar projetos de teste para sua solução.
Clique em Concluir para criar seu VSPackage.
Para testar seu comando de menu
Compilar a solução e, em seguida, inicie a compilação experimental do Visual Studio , pressionando F5.
Sobre o Ferramentas menu, clique em seu comando. É exibida uma mensagem que possui o seguinte texto:
< nome VSPackage >,
Dentro do vsip. < nome projeto >. < VSPackage nome >.EXEC ().
Compilando o código
Projetos gerados pelo Assistente de pacote consultem determinados caminhos de compilação e implantação. Se você copiar o projeto para outro computador, certifique-se de que os caminhos são válidos.